Abundance of Elements in Earth’s Crust

Lithosphere
Rank Atomic Number Element Symbol Relative proportion (ppm) Abundance in crust (ppm)
abundance

1 8 oxygen O 460,000 474,000 461,000

2 14 silicon[1] Si 277,200 277,100 282,000

3 13 aluminium Al 81,300 82,000 82,300

4 26 iron Fe 50,000 41,000 56,300

5 20 calcium Ca 36,300 41,000 41,500

6 11 sodium Na 28,300 23,000 23,600

7 19 potassium K 25,900 21,000 20,900

8 12 magnesium Mg 20,900 23,000 23,300

9 22 titanium Ti 4,400 5,600 5,600

10 1 hydrogen H 1,400 1,400

11 15 phosphorus P 1,200 1,000 1,050

12 25 manganese Mn 1,000 950 950

13 9 fluorine F 800 950 585

14 56 barium Ba 500 340 425
